President Tinubu, its time for you to resign now – Issac Fayose

AdminBy AdminNovember 19, 2025Updated:November 19, 2025No Comments2 Mins Read

Issac Fayose, a younger brother of former Ekiti State governor Ayodele Fayose, has urged President Bola Ahmed Tinubu to resign without delay.

He made the call in a viral social media video where he addressed the president directly and insisted that Nigeria now needs a younger leader.

Fayose urges Tinubu to step down

In the short video, which lasted about three minutes, Fayose pleaded with President Tinubu to resign if he can no longer lead the country.

He opened his message by saying: “This message is for my President, President Tinubu, I think it is time for you to resign now.”

Concern over insecurity and hardship

Fayose questioned how the president remains comfortable despite killings, insecurity and deepening hardship across the country.

He asked: “How do you feel comfortable being President over a failed nation. How do you feel comfortable being President over insecurity?”

Laments Kebbi abduction and attacks on soldiers

He condemned the kidnapping of 25 schoolgirls in Kebbi State and the killing of the school’s vice principal.

He also lamented the rising deaths of Nigerian soldiers at the hands of terrorists and bandits, wondering how the president stays calm while these tragedies continue.

Calls for immediate resignation

Fayose ended his message by demanding that President Tinubu resign and step aside for a younger person to lead the nation.
